Jersey Village, TX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Jersey Village?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Jersey Village 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,121 | $1,600 | $3,650 |
Jersey Village 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,099 | $1,729 | $10,000+ |
Jersey Village 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,102 | $2,240 | $6,300 |
Jersey Village 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,599 | $3,299 | $10,000+ |
Jersey Village 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$13,500 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Jersey Village
What type of rentals are currently available in Jersey Village?
There are currently 66 Apartments for Rent in Jersey Village, TX with pricing that ranges from $565 to $15,020. There are also 131 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Jersey Village ranging from $800 to $13,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Jersey Village?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Jersey Village ranges from $800 to $13,500 with an average monthly rent of $4,060.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Jersey Village?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Jersey Village range from $1,388 to $7,456,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,600 to $3,650.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,729 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,115.
